The First Step - Psychology Journals

The Process of selecting and presenting

• Research --> Confirm Hypothesis --> Disseminate

• Review process is 2-3 experts on the topic critique the paper, and “Editor” makes final decision: Reject, Accept, or Revise/Resubmit

The Second Step – Mass Media

• What is the goal of Mass Media?• to Entertain and Educate

• Who is the author?• a reporter (lay person)

• Who is the intended reader?• the public (other lay persons)

The Second Step – Mass Media

The Process of selecting and presenting• Choose a journal article or finding

• Distill the complex information into an easy-to-read and easy-to-understand format
